I recently had dinner at bb.q Chicken Garden Grove with some of my colleagues. We were looking for a new place to try out and we stumbled upon this chicken shop. The restaurant is located in a quiet plaza with plenty of parking. The interior is spacious and modern, with a big screen theater size tv on the wall for viewing. The atmosphere was relaxed and cozy, with music playing and people chatting.
We ordered a variety of chicken dishes. The chicken was okie, not bad. It was crispy on the outside and juicy on the inside. However, some of the flavors were not available, which was a bummer.
The good thing was that they had my kind of beer, Elysian Space Dust IPA. It was cold and refreshing, and went well with the chicken. They also had other beers and drinks, such as soju, wine, and soda. The service was friendly and fast, and the prices were reasonable.
Overall, it was a nice place to hang out with some good company, but not a place I would go out of my way to visit again. The chicken was decent, but not outstanding. The selection of flavors was limited, and some of them were too sweet for my taste. The TV was a nice touch. Easy parking ice cold AC inside the dining area nice ambience, Kpop playing on the big big screen
Food: Big Plus: the Wings are LARGE. Not skimpy and very meaty.
We got wings . secret sauce: their sweet n spicy, sticky. pretty good. A little too sweet for me. but still very good and crispy
Then a new soy garlic with actual toasted garlic sprinkled on the outside. VERY good. the crunch + aroma of the garlic was really yummy.
French Fries yum. Duk Bok Ki. Yum . a little too sugary for my taste, but still decent.
We also got the chicken carbonara. It was not spicy at all. I was expecting buldak pink (but that my expectation, not a fault of the restaurant)
If you plan on getting everything you and your kids wants, wings + apps, expect to spend about $20 to $25 per person , especially if you plan on getting paid drinks on top of ice water.
the one server working the front was very good. Friendly and polite.

Read moreThe servers were very nice but inattentive, we had to go to them at the counter multiple times with things we needed. I assume they were busy or prepping other stuff for the day or something.
The prices are too high imo, $16 for 8 pieces is too much, basically $2 per piece.
The taste and texture and crispiness is very good!
Unfortunately, I don't see myself returning because you can only get one flavor for your chicken, and smallest size they have is 8 pieces. Here's my recommendation to improve the experience:
I've never been here before, so I wanted to try a lot of flavors. There is no option to try multiple flavors. So I figured I'll just have multiple small orders with different flavors... But the smallest size is 8 huge pieces!! I can't even finish one order of that size. I recommend adding a "sampler" option to the menu that lets you choose 3 or 4 flavors, OR add a smaller size option like 4 wings. If you do that...
